Straight-line Depreciation
A technique for distributing the expense of a physical asset evenly over its lifespan in yearly amounts.
Spare Parts
Components kept on hand for the purpose of replacing failed or worn-out parts in order to maintain the functioning of machinery or equipment.
Equivalent Annual Cost
A financial analysis tool used to compare the cost-effectiveness of two or more investment projects with differing lifespans by calculating the annual cost of each project over its life.
Rate of Return
The gain or loss on an investment over a specified period, expressed as a percentage of the investment’s cost.
